The Housing Resource Center will provide efficiency apartments, family and single shelters, supportive services, a health clinic and other community resources in one facility, making it the first of its kind in the region. More than 100 homeless individuals and family members at a time will have shelter or a permanent home at the Housing Resource Center. The center will provide expanded day services for the homeless such as laundry, showers and case management services, classrooms and meeting rooms for city agencies and community organizations. The third floor will be dedicated office space for the Departments of Human Services. Job readiness and training classes will also be available to help families and individuals prevent or leave homelessness behind.
The Health Clinic will provide comprehensive primary care health services for both participants at the center and the community. Interim family housing will be in 10 motel-style rooms with 40 beds and room for cribs. Singles overnight shelter will have 49 beds in dormitory-style beds for single adults and 7 ADA accessible beds. There are 30 efficiency apartments that will provide longer term or permanent living arrangements.
